Interesting to look at the 5 year trend though:
Liverpool. 2009 283k. 2014 276k.
Manchester 2009 655k. 2014 756k.
Liverpool (no competition) net loss of 7k.
Manchester (both Aer Lingus and Ryanair in competition) net gain 101k.
Note that Ryanair is due to operate less LPL- DUB flights in either June or July than in February. In part that may be due to less football traffic.....but it does look odd.
